B.Sc Occupational Therapy syllabus inspires the aspirants to understand the physiological and neurological processes of the human body. The course aims at teaching the students the various therapy techniques to help specially challenged people. The course includes projects as well as case studies to enhance the learning process.

B.Sc Occupational Therapy Subjects

B.Sc Occupational Therapy subjects are divided into core and elective subjects. The core subjects are aimed at the foundational principles, whereas the elective subjects are for the overall personality development of the aspirants. The subjects include neurology, physiology, and various occupational therapy techniques. Here is a list of subjects:

Core Subjects:

  • Anatomy
  • Pharmacology
  • Physiology
  • Sociology
  • General Surgery and Medicine
  • Psychology

Elective Subjects:

  • Communication Skills
  • Personality Development
  • Moral Education

B.Sc Occupational Therapy Projects

Occupational Therapy students work on projects during their course, which is assigned to them by the faculty. These projects are usually research-based, and the students are evaluated based on their thesis. Here is a list of projects that aspirants can work on:

  • Ethical considerations for health professionals
  • Measurements in the therapy professions
  • Community reintegration
